Squirrel monkeys are small primates native to Central and South America, typically weighing around 1.5 to 2.5 pounds. They are known for their distinctive coloration, with a yellowish-orange underside and a grayish back. Squirrel monkeys are highly social animals, often living in troops of 20 to 75 individuals, and they communicate using a variety of vocalizations. Their diet primarily consists of fruits, insects, and small animals, making them omnivorous.
